schema相关内容

带有元素引用的 JAXB 多个模式

我有两个使用 JAXB 处理的模式.第一个模式经过预处理,并使用剧集文件使用此信息(遵循 http://www.java.net/blog/2006/09/05/separate-compilation-jaxb-ri-21).第二个模式导入第一个,并再次使用 jaxb 进行处理.这一切都按预期工作. 但现在我在第一个模式中有一个元素,在第二个模式中使用引用. 架构 a: 架构 ..
发布时间:2022-01-19 09:51:44 Java开发

如何使用 JAXB 从 XML Schema 生成 Java 枚举?

我正在使用 maven 插件 maven-jaxb2-plugin 从 XSD Schema 文件生成 POJO.这工作正常.唯一真正困扰我的是,xml 模式枚举没有映射到 Java 枚举类型中. 我的 maven 插件正在从我称为 schemachooser.xsd 的文件中生成 java pojos schemachooser.xsd: ..
发布时间:2022-01-19 09:35:16 Java开发

动态生成java源码(不带xjc)

有没有人设法在没有 XJC 的情况下从 JAXB 模式文件生成 java 代码? 有点类似 JavaCompiler javaCompiler = ToolProvider.getSystemJavaCompiler() 用于动态编译java代码. 注意:在 JDK 6 上运行,这意味着 com.sun.* 工具包已弃用(感谢 Blaise Doughan 提示) 解决方案 ..
发布时间:2022-01-19 09:23:48 Java开发

Oracle:如何在模式中找到上次更新(任何表)的时间戳?

有一个 Oracle 数据库模式(数据非常少,但仍有大约 10-15 个表).它包含一种配置(路由表). 有一个应用程序必须不时轮询此架构.不得使用通知. 如果架构中的数据未更新,应用程序应使用其当前的内存版本. 如果任何表有任何更新,应用程序应将所有表重新加载到内存中. 自给定关键点(时间或事务 ID)以来检查整个架构是否更新的最有效方法是什么? 我想象 Oracl ..
发布时间:2022-01-17 20:55:35 数据库

教义固定装置 - 循环引用

有没有办法加载具有循环引用的夹具?例如,我有以下夹具: 业务实体团队:妮可_团队:名称:妮可的团队经理:[妮可]业务:[ACMEWidgets]sfGuardUser妮可:名字:妮可姓氏:琼斯电子邮件地址:nicole@example.com用户名:妮可密码:妮可组:[Group_abc]团队:[妮可_团队] 如您所见,Nicole_Team 引用了 Nicole...但 Nicole 也引用 ..
发布时间:2022-01-16 18:09:10 其他开发

JSON Schema - 根据另一个字段的值指定字段

想知道模式草案 03 是否可以做到这一点.我已经让依赖项在其他地方工作,我认为可能只是需要对它们进行一些创造性的使用,以便使用它们来指定 required 属性某个领域. 我目前的最佳尝试(不起作用)应该让您对我所追求的有所了解.我想要一个默认需要的值,当另一个字段具有特定值时是可选的. {"description" : "地址...",“类型":“对象",“特性" : {“邮政编码": ..
发布时间:2022-01-15 22:34:26 其他开发

xsi: 前缀是否假定在 XML 中是已知的?

在使用 XML 解析器时,我看到很多 XML 文件使用 xsi:schemaLocation 属性而没有声明 xsi 命名空间. 这是一个错误,还是有规范说明它在解析之前被假定为已知?为“xsi"查询命名空间规范没有结果,但可能答案在另一个文档中. 解决方案 没有任何命名空间 [XML 命名空间除外] 可以假定为已知. 如果文档包含 xsi 前缀,则还应该有一个关联的命名空间( ..
发布时间:2022-01-14 23:28:09 其他开发

在 DB2 8.x 中删除模式及其所有内容

如何在不知道内容是什么的情况下使用 SQL 在 DB2 8.x 中删除模式及其所有内容? 解决方案 我手头没有要丢弃的架构,但是信息中心 (http://publib.boulder.ibm.com/infocenter/db2luw/v8/index.jsp?topic=/com.ibm.db2.udb.doc/admin/t0005230.htm) 说 DROP SCHEMA [sch ..
发布时间:2022-01-14 22:23:46 其他开发

如何查看 db2 表(文件)的模式

如主题...有没有办法在不插入任何行并发出 SELECT 的情况下查看空表架构? 解决方案 你在找DESCRIBE? db2 描述表 user1.department 表:USER1.DEPARTMENT列类型类型名称架构名称长度比例空值------------------ ----------- ------------------ -------- -------- ----- ..
发布时间:2022-01-14 22:14:41 其他开发

如何使用 Hibernate/JDBC 为 DB2 设置当前模式?

我曾经使用 currentSchema=MYSCHEMA;在我的 JDBC URL 连接中,但我们使用的 DB2 版本不再支持,显示错误“目标服务器上不允许使用“currentSchema"属性".我试过使用 hibernate.default_schema,但它不会自动将模式添加到我的表名中.我不想在每个 @Table 注释上设置架构,因为我需要在测试和生产之间更改它.还有其他方法可以设置连接还 ..
发布时间:2022-01-14 21:50:10 其他开发

YAML 模式验证?

是否有适用于 YAML 的架构验证语言?我用谷歌搜索,但找不到任何有用的东西. 像 XSD 格式,使用语言本身来描述架构,在我的情况下是最好的选择. 解决方案 JSON Schema 可用于大多数与 Rx 或 Kwalify.JSON Schema 是我能够找到 编辑器支持. 更多有关使用 YAML 和 JSON Schema 的信息(包括工具和编辑器支持)在此页面上进行跟踪. ..
发布时间:2022-01-14 11:18:31 其他开发

JAXB Bean 生成

我正在使用 JAXB 使用 Maven 中的 JAXB 插件从 XSD 生成 bean.这工作正常,希望代码包含每个字段的 isSetXXXXXX() 方法. 例如 对于字段 firstName,它会生成以下代码: @XmlElement(name = "FirstName", required = true)受保护的字符串名字;公共字符串 getFirstName() {返回名字; ..
发布时间:2022-01-09 22:17:43 Java开发

XSD key/keyref 初学者问题

我正在尝试实现一个非常简单的 XML 模式约束. idref 元素的属性类型 只能是允许有一个匹配的值至少一个上的 id 属性元素. 如果这对您没有任何意义,那么请看下面的示例 XML 文档,我认为它实际上比我试图用文字来解释它更好. 那么,问题:为什么 xmllint 让下面的 schema/xml 组合通过(它说文档是有效的)?如何修复它以实现所需的约 ..
发布时间:2022-01-09 22:16:40 其他开发

有没有办法从 DataContract 导出 XSD 架构

我正在使用 DataContractSerializer 将我的类序列化/反序列化到 XML.一切正常,但在某些时候,我想为这些 XML 文件的格式建立一个独立于实际代码的标准模式.这样,如果序列化过程中出现问题,我总是可以返回并检查标准模式应该是什么.或者,如果我确实需要修改架构,那么修改是一个明确的决定,而不仅仅是修改我的代码的后续影响. 此外,其他人可能正在编写其他可能不是基于 .NE ..
发布时间:2022-01-09 22:09:00 C#/.NET

SOAP 响应模式验证

短版: 我正在尝试编写一个 XSD 来验证我的 SOAP 服务的响应.我觉得必须只导入 http://schemas.xmlsoap.org/soap/envelope/而不是重新定义信封、头部和正文等 SOAP 元素,但是 Body 的 xmlsoap.org 架构定义对我来说太宽泛了-- 我一导入 SOAP 模式,突然间我的 XSD(我为我的服务精心定制的)验证了所有 SOAP 消息. ..
发布时间:2022-01-09 22:03:09 其他开发